This miniseries follows the Kennedy family after the assassination of President John F. Kennedy. It focuses on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is and Senator Ted Kennedy as they navigate personal and political challenges. The story covers events from the late 1960s onward.

The Kennedys: After Camelot (also known as The Kennedys: Decline and Fall) is a 2017 American television drama miniseries based on the 2012 book After Camelot: A Personal History of the Kennedy Family 1968 to the Present by J. Randy Taraborrelli as a follow-up to the 2011 miniseries The Kennedys. Katie Holmes reprised her role as Jacqueline Kennedy Onassis, while Matthew Perry, in his final television role, played Ted Kennedy, Alexander Siddig appeared as Aristotle Onassis and Kristen Hager as Joan Bennett Kennedy, Ted's wife. The two-part miniseries aired on Reelz on April 2, 2017, and April 9, 2017.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
